    This study purified mumps virus (Enders strain) and identified seven distinct viral polypeptides. Nucleocapsids, a key viral component, were found to contain two specific polypeptides.

    Area of Science:

    • Virology
    • Molecular Biology
    • Biochemistry

    Background:

    • Mumps virus is a significant human pathogen.
    • Understanding the molecular composition of mumps virus is crucial for developing effective antiviral strategies and vaccines.
    • Previous characterization of mumps virus structural proteins is limited.

    Purpose of the Study:

    • To purify the Enders strain of mumps virus.
    • To identify and characterize the polypeptides present in the purified mumps virus.
    • To determine the polypeptide composition of mumps virus nucleocapsids.

    Main Methods:

    • Virus purification using differential and equilibrium sucrose gradient sedimentation.
    • Analysis of viral polypeptides by molecular weight determination.

  • Isolation of nucleocapsids from detergent-treated virus.
  • Main Results:

    • Purified mumps virus (Enders strain) comprised seven distinct polypeptides with molecular weights of 68,000, 66,000, 61,000, 54,000, 52,000, 49,000, and 47,000.
    • Nucleocapsids isolated from detergent-treated virus contained two polypeptides, specifically those with molecular weights of 66,000 and 61,000.

    Conclusions:

    • The Enders strain of mumps virus possesses a complex polypeptide structure.
    • The identified polypeptides, particularly those in the nucleocapsid, represent key structural components of the virus.
    • This detailed molecular characterization provides a foundation for further research into mumps virus replication and pathogenesis.
